NEStaliga Scales MMOs Down to 8 BitsA great idea draws near! Command?

Hopefully you cast “Read On,” because it sounds like NEStalgia creator, Ben Mallahan, has made something really special. Described as “Dragon Warrior 3 meets World of Warcraft,” NEStalgia combines all the charm of 8bit RPGs with the MMO genre.

More than just a superficial hybrid, the game also brings the turn based mechanics of old school RPGs into an MMO setting. You can team up with a party of other players across one of the available small scale servers or fight each other in some PvP battles. There’s even an auction house where you can trade your epic loot between other players.

Best of all, NEStalgia is completely free to play. Of course, if you want to show your support to the game, you can sign up for a $9 annual subscription or $20 lifetime subscription that unlocks four additional character classes and a few other optional features. Either way, the world of NEStalgia is just a download away.
